All Saints and Scarva secure the league titles

All Saints, Tullylish and Scarva Street have both bowled their way to league glory in the West Down Indoor Bowls League.

All Saints secured the Division One crown with a hard-earned 6-1 win over fifth placed St Joseph’s. That puts them a staggering 31 points clear at the top of the table.

Meanwhile, Scarva Street ensured the Division Two title with a 5-2 win over second-placed Ballydougan. They’re now 18.5 points clear at the top of the league.
